The Significance of the East Direction in Vastu Shastra

The East direction is associated with the element of light and the rising sun, making it a source of immense positive energy. In Vastu Shastra, this direction is linked to the mental clarity of the occupants, their social reputation, and the flow of new opportunities. A well-balanced East wall is believed to attract good luck and remove negativity from the environment.

When a home or office possesses an East-facing window, it allows the morning sunlight to enter, naturally energizing the space. This influx of solar energy is considered vital for maintaining a vibrant and healthy atmosphere. However, when the East wall is solid and lacks a window, or is obstructed by heavy storage, toilets, or staircases, the flow of this beneficial energy is hindered. This obstruction can lead to stagnation, affecting the reputation and growth prospects of the residents. To counteract these defects, Vastu experts recommend specific symbols that act as conduits for solar energy.

Placement Guidelines for Maximum Efficacy

To maximize the benefits of the Copper Sun Vastu Idol, specific placement guidelines must be followed. These instructions are derived from product usage guidelines and general Vastu principles regarding idol placement.

Direction and Location

  • East Wall: The primary recommendation is to position the idol on the East wall of the home or office. This aligns the object with the source of solar energy.
  • Professional Spaces: The idol is particularly beneficial in offices or workspaces, especially for those in fields requiring networking, creativity, or leadership.
  • Avoidance Zones: It is strictly advised to avoid placing the idol in bathrooms and kitchens, as these areas can dilute or contaminate the sun's beneficial energy.

General Idol Placement Principles

In addition to the specific direction for the Sun Idol, general Vastu guidelines for idol placement should be observed to ensure the energy remains pure and circulating: * Elevation: Idols should be placed on a clean, clutter-free platform or temple, above ground level. They should never be kept directly on the floor. * Space from the Wall: Idols should be placed at least one inch away from the wall to allow for proper energy circulation around the object. * Condition of the Idol: Broken or damaged idols disturb the home's energy balance and must be avoided. * Orientation: South-facing idols are generally considered inauspicious. The orientation of the Sun Idol should generally face the interior of the room or the East, depending on the specific mounting instructions.
